Italy: UT Instruments, fruit goes through Bluetooth now

After its important and international launch during the 2016 edition of Fruit Logistica, UT Instruments officially starts its operations. This is a strategic partnership between Unitec, leading company in the sector of machines, plants and lines for fruit and vegetables processing, and TR Turoni, specializing in scientific instruments for the agricultural sector.

This new society combines the experience and the expertise of both companies and aims at developing cutting-edge technological devices to measure the most important qualitative parameters of fruit along the whole production chain.

This means smart and reliable instruments, starting from one quick insight: to join instruments portability with data transfer through Bluetooth. In other words, starting from today measuring of fruit size and ripeness degree, just like firmness, pulp temperature and sugar level as well, can be transferred on one database, bearing undoubted advantages. First of all, marked savings of time and a sharp increase of data reliability, avoiding any mistake due to manual transcription or data transferring from one device to another.



Thanks to the solutions offered by UT instruments, benefits will then be distributed along the whole production chain: pack-houses will be able to sample produce correctly to supply retail and wholesale markets; these markets will then be able to offer to their customers consistent quality with every supply, without product wastage.

"We have known and cooperated with Unitec for years, also sharing an international path as Cermac" says Enrico Turoni, owner of TR. "From the dialogue on some priority issues, such as the consistent quality which President Angelo Benedetti stands for and pursues, I can say we definitely are on the same page. Even more, it is precisely from this concept that the idea of joining forces to guarantee a high qualitative level at all stages of the supply chain was born".

"We offer innovative systems to enable the players of the sector to optimize their processing lines, enhancing at the same time quality and efficiency of their processes" reinforces Unitec President Angelo Benedetti. "Consequently, these solutions generate both savings in terms of costs and resources and advantages for the whole supply chain. We want to help the players to build reliable relationships, starting from the field, through the packing house, to the large-scale retail trade."

The proper sales activity will begin by the end of March.
